While looking for a great pizza and pasta spot in Yeonnam-dong to visit with my child, I found Classicdang, right by Gyeongui Line Forest Park!

It is about a 10-minute walk from Exit 3 of Hongik University Station. It sits in the back alley behind Dongjin Market, right beside Gyeongui Line Forest Park. This is an Italian restaurant where you can enjoy pasta, pizza, and lasagna from the ₩10,000 range per person!

Classicdang menu and prices

The menu specializes in Italian food.

Their signature lasagna is ₩18,000.

The gorgonzola pizza is ₩21,000, the Quattro Funghi pizza is ₩23,000, and the basil pesto tomato pizza is ₩24,000! They also have a really wide variety of pasta.
There are plenty of choices, including original carbonara for ₩16,000, gnocchi for ₩17,000, pomodoro burrata for ₩18,000, crab rosé pasta for ₩19,000, prosciutto risotto for ₩19,000, and shrimp aglio e olio for ₩18,000. Caesar salad is ₩14,000, and Clara beer is ₩7,000 for one glass or discounted to ₩12,000 for two!

How the gorgonzola pizza tasted

The gorgonzola pizza arrived drizzled with honey. (Gorgonzola pizza, ₩21,000) My child wanted more to dip into, so I asked for extra and they gave us some in a separate dish.

The rich cheese aroma came through right away, while the dough was mild and chewy, so it was seriously delicious together!

They say it is baked with Classicdang’s signature dough, and I could definitely taste the difference. My child ate it so well!

Classicdang location and hours
Let me sum up the basics for Classicdang. It is on the first floor at 63 Yeonhui-ro 1-gil, Mapo-gu, Seoul, South Korea. (227-15 Yeonnam-dong, Mapo-gu, Seoul) It is about a 10-minute walk from Exit 3 of Hongik University Station.

Hours are 12:00–22:00 every day, with a weekday break from 16:00–17:00! Last order is at 21:15. There is no dedicated parking, but Dongjin Parking Lot (paid) is one minute away.
